From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: martin rudalics Newsgroups: gmane.emacs.bugs Subject: bug#10463: 24.0.92; c-literal-limits out of range Date: Mon, 09 Jan 2012 11:13:35 +0100 Message-ID: <4F0ABDCF.7030400@gmx.at> N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=ISO-8859-15; format=flowed Content-Transfer-Encoding: 7bit X-Trace: dough.gmane.org 1326104104 26242 80.91.229.12 (9 Jan 2012 10:15:04 GMT) X-Complaints-To: usenet@dough.gmane.org NNTP-Posting-Date: Mon, 9 Jan 2012 10:15:04 +0000 (UTC) To: 10463@debbugs.gnu.org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Mon Jan 09 11:15:00 2012 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([140.186.70.17]) by lo.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1RkCFo-0005MN-86 for geb-bug-gnu-emacs@m.gmane.org; Mon, 09 Jan 2012 11:15:00 +0100 Original-Received: from localhost ([::1]:43649 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1RkCFn-0005D3-Mg for geb-bug-gnu-emacs@m.gmane.org; Mon, 09 Jan 2012 05:14:59 -0500 Original-Received: from eggs.gnu.org ([140.186.70.92]:59279)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1RkCFf-0005Co-Sm for bug-gnu-emacs@gnu.org; Mon, 09 Jan 2012 05:14:57 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1RkCFd-0004aH-T4 for bug-gnu-emacs@gnu.org; Mon, 09 Jan 2012 05:14:51 -0500 Original-Received: from debbugs.gnu.org ([140.186.70.43]:56026)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1RkCFd-0004aD-QH for bug-gnu-emacs@gnu.org; Mon, 09 Jan 2012 05:14:49 -0500 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.72) (envelope-from ) id 1RkCFq-0002K6-CU for bug-gnu-emacs@gnu.org; Mon, 09 Jan 2012 05:15:02 -0500 X-Loop: help-debbugs@gnu.org Resent-From: martin rudalics Original-Sender: debbugs-submit-bounces@debbugs.gnu.org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Mon, 09 Jan 2012 10:15: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: report 10463 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: X-Debbugs-Original-To: Bug-Gnu-Emacs Original-Received: via spool by submit@debbugs.gnu.org id=B.13261040538860 (code B ref -1); Mon, 09 Jan 2012 10:15:02 +0000 Original-Received: (at submit) by debbugs.gnu.org; 9 Jan 2012 10:14:13 +0000 Original-Received: from localhost ([127.0.0.1]:50699 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.72) (envelope-from ) id 1RkCF2-0002Ip-So for submit@debbugs.gnu.org; Mon, 09 Jan 2012 05:14:13 -0500 Original-Received: from eggs.gnu.org ([140.186.70.92]:48440) by debbugs.gnu.org with esmtp (Exim 4.72) (envelope-from ) id 1RkCF0-0002IZ-58 for submit@debbugs.gnu.org; Mon, 09 Jan 2012 05:14:11 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1RkCEg-0004SY-N6 for submit@debbugs.gnu.org; Mon, 09 Jan 2012 05:13:51 -0500 Original-Received: from lists.gnu.org ([140.186.70.17]:38600)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1RkCEg-0004SU-LZ for submit@debbugs.gnu.org; Mon, 09 Jan 2012 05:13:50 -0500 Original-Received: from eggs.gnu.org ([140.186.70.92]:51226)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1RkCEb-0004js-0e for bug-gnu-emacs@gnu.org; Mon, 09 Jan 2012 05:13:50 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1RkCEX-0004Qx-Of for bug-gnu-emacs@gnu.org; Mon, 09 Jan 2012 05:13:44 -0500 Original-Received: from mailout-de.gmx.net ([213.165.64.22]:60402) by eggs.gnu.org with smtp (Exim 4.71) (envelope-from ) id 1RkCEX-0004KD-FK for bug-gnu-emacs@gnu.org; Mon, 09 Jan 2012 05:13:41 -0500 Original-Received: (qmail invoked by alias); 09 Jan 2012 10:13:38 -0000 Original-Received: from 62-47-59-197.adsl.highway.telekom.at (EHLO [62.47.59.197]) [62.47.59.197] by mail.gmx.net (mp006) with SMTP; 09 Jan 2012 11:13:38 +0100 X-Authenticated: #14592706 X-Provags-ID: V01U2FsdGVkX1+MYEF9WZWMHLCqSONSUVWvC9K/hNCLaBIQkF0ev5 URmPiW38YeQ30M X-Y-GMX-Trusted: 0 X-detected-operating-system: by eggs.gnu.org: Genre and OS details not recognized. X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.6 (newer, 3) X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.13 Precedence: list X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.6 (newer, 2) X-Received-From: 140.186.70.43 X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.bugs:55564 Archived-At: For quite some time, when editing c-mode buffers I get errors which typically look like: Debugger entered--Lisp error: (args-out-of-range 170988 178401) parse-partial-sexp(170988 178401) c-literal-limits(nil nil t) c-indent-new-comment-line(t) default-indent-new-line(t) do-auto-fill() apply(do-auto-fill nil) c-mask-paragraph(nil t do-auto-fill) c-do-auto-fill() self-insert-command(1) call-interactively(self-insert-command nil nil) At this time the buffer is visibly narrowed - the arguments of `parse-partial-sexp' were apparently within (point-min) and (point-max) of the widened buffer but the second argument was likely after the end of the the narrowed buffer. Moreover, the buffer was no more associated with the file I was trying to edit, so reverting the buffer was impossible, undo information had been discarded, killing the buffer was possible without asking. In GNU Emacs 24.0.92.1 (i386-mingw-nt5.1.2600) of 2012-01-08 on NESTOR Windowing system distributor `Microsoft Corp.', version 5.1.2600 configured using `configure --with-gcc (3.4) --no-opt' Important settings: value of $LC_ALL: nil value of $LC_COLLATE: nil value of $LC_CTYPE: nil value of $LC_MESSAGES: nil value of $LC_MONETARY: nil value of $LC_NUMERIC: nil value of $LC_TIME: nil value of $LANG: ENU value of $XMODIFIERS: nil locale-coding-system: cp1252 default enable-multibyte-characters: t Major mode: Emacs-Lisp Minor modes in effect: shell-dirtrack-mode: t scroll-restore-mode: t regexp-lock-mode: t eldoc-header-mode: t show-paren-mode: t tooltip-mode: t mouse-wheel-mode: t menu-bar-mode: t file-name-shadow-mode: t global-font-lock-mode: t font-lock-mode: t auto-composition-mode: t auto-encryption-mode: t auto-compression-mode: t temp-buffer-resize-mode: t column-number-mode: t line-number-mode: t transient-mark-mode: t Recent input: Recent messages: Loading paren...done Loading vc-cvs...done Loading vc-bzr...done With .emacs from "2012-01-09 10:52:57 martin" Load-path shadows: None found. Features: (shadow gnus-util mail-extr message format-spec rfc822 mml mml-sec mm-decode mm-bodies mm-encode mail-parse rfc2231 rfc2047 rfc2045 ietf-drums mm-util mail-prsvr mailabbrev mail-utils gmm-utils mailheader hippie-exp dabbrev emacsbug cus-edit wid-edit cc-mode cc-fonts cc-guess cc-menus cc-cmds cc-styles cc-align cc-engine cc-vars cc-defs vc-bzr add-log speck elp cl local-tags windmove info-look find-func elinfo-support elinfo texinfo info shell pcomplete comint ring vc-cvs sidebar easymenu bookmark pp sort m&d scroll-restore regexp-lock easy-mmode time-stamp eldoc help-fns find-dired dired regexp-opt jka-compr paren cus-start cus-load avoid time-date tooltip ediff-hook vc-hooks lisp-float-type mwheel dos-w32 disp-table ls-lisp w32-win w32-vars tool-bar dnd fontset image fringe lisp-mode register page menu-bar rfn-eshadow timer select scroll-bar mouse jit-lock font-lock syntax facemenu font-core frame cham georgian utf-8-lang misc-lang vietnamese tibetan thai tai-viet lao korean japanese hebrew greek romanian slovak czech european ethiopic indian cyrillic chinese case-table epa-hook jka-cmpr-hook help simple abbrev minibuffer button faces cus-face files text-properties overlay sha1 md5 base64 format env code-pages mule custom widget hashtable-print-readable backquote make-network-process multi-tty emacs)